In person drop of resume and cover letter is an interesting experience. I wanted to apply as internee for the post of Retail Pharmacist. Before doing that I thoroughly researched the company and its organization. I prepared a customized cover letter and resume according to the position. To approach the HR manager was not tough. While doing so, I was professionally dressed and fully prepared. I met him and handed him over my customized in-person resume and cover letter. To deliver the elevator pitch was not easy as I was a little bit anxious and nervous. I tried to overcome my nervousness through different techniques and went on explaining everything with passion and confidence. It went well and I am sure that I will get a job.

It was a great learning experience as it ended my hesitation and nervousness. Next time I will try to do some more research and will work on my body language as well, as I think it needs some further improvement.
